At Anderston Station, commuters can access a wide range of facilities ensuring a comfortable stop. Ticket services are a breeze with the station's ticket office open from 06:30 to 23:30 from Monday to Saturday, and slightly reduced hours on Sunday. There are also ticket machines available, including accessible ones, making ticket purchases and collections straightforward for all.
The station is fully accessible, offering step-free access to both platforms, which is a boon for passengers with mobility challenges. While there is no waiting room, there is ample seating space for travelers to catch a break. Although there are no refreshment facilities or ATMs, the well-lit station does provide comprehensive customer information through screens and announcements.
For those needing onward travel options, Anderston Station is well-connected. Rail replacement services pick up from Argyle Street near the Marriot Hotel, and visitors can visit traintaxi.co.uk for more information about taxi services. Additionally, local bus services can be planned using Travel Line Scotland or by calling their 24-hour hotline.
